378. Kth Smallest Element in a Sorted Matrix
Given a n x n matrix where each of the rows and columns are sorted in ascending order, find the kth smallest element in the matrix.Note that it is the kth smallest element in the sorted order, not the kth distinct element.
2017-04-21
外观模式
A: 投资者买股票,做不好的原因和软件开放当中有什么类似?而投资者买基金,基金经理人用这些钱去做投资,然后大家获利,这其实体现什么?B: 由于众多投资者对众多股票的联系太多,反而不利于操作,这在软件中称为耦合度过高。而有了基金以后,用户只和基金打交道,关系基金的上涨和下跌就可以,实际是基金经理人和股票...
2018-03-02
KubeKey 升级 Kubernetes 次要版本实战指南
作者:运维有术前言知识点定级:入门级KubeKey 如何升级 Kubernetes 次要版本Kubernetes 升级准备及验证KubeKey 升级 Kubernetes 的常见问题实战服务器配置 (架构 1:1 复刻小规模生产环境,配置略有不同)主机名IPCPU内存系统盘数据盘用途k8s-master-1192.168.9.9141640100KubeSphere/k8s-masterk8s-master-2192.168.9.92...
2023-12-12
力扣(LeetCode)45
解答:和第55题一样,首先试一下动态规划dp[i]代表到坐标为i的节点所用的最短步骤。那么dp[0] = 0,dp[i] = min(dp[i-k]+1) , k >= 0 并且 k <= i-1,并且nums[k]+k >= i。不过可惜的是复杂度过大,为O(N²),用例不通过。
2019-03-17
【Java 实现经典算法】每K个结点反转单链表
题目描述 给定一个常数K以及一个单链表L,请编写程序将L中每K个结点反转。 例如:给定L为1→2→3→4→5→6,K为3,则输出应该为3→2→1→6→5→4; 如果K为4,则输出应该为4→3→2→1→5→6,即最后不到K个元素不反转。 思路 通过链表长度和K值确定需要反转的结点数 每K个反转成新链表,把头保存到List中 需要反转的结点数已到并且剩下...
2020-04-16
在树莓派上通过K3S部署EMQ X edge集群
环境 k3s需要raspberrypi可以正常访问google,如果没有条件的话推荐在AWS上尝试部署。 Hostname IP 角色 硬件 raspberrypi 192.168.1.99 server 树莓派3 emqx1 192.168.1.100 agent 树莓派3 emqx2 192.168.1.101 agent 树莓派3 准备 在树莓派上部署k3s集群 1.下载k3s,k3s支持x86_64,armhf和arm64,树莓派上应该安装arm...
2019-08-02
【leetcode】35. Search Insert Position 给定数字插入有序数组的下标点
Given a sorted array and a target value, return the index if the target is found. If not, return the index where it would be if it were inserted in order.
业务安全情报第二十一期 | 这个暑假,代抢票的“黄牛”赚翻了
目录疯狂的演出票博物馆门票也疯狂“黄牛”们的代抢票是什么?代抢“黄牛”的牟利方式“黄牛”代抢票的危害技术上防范“黄牛”的代抢抢票,成为关键词2023年暑假。博物馆的门票需要抢,各个演唱会的门票也需要抢,甚至高铁票也需要抢。疯狂的演出票周杰伦和TFBOYS的演唱会门票在开售后迅速售罄,而“黄牛”们则将票价炒至天价。对...
2023-09-01
java集合之HashMap详解
HashMap是在项目中使用的最多的Map,实现了Map接口,继承AbstractMap。基于哈希表的Map接口实现,不包含重复的键,一个键对应一个值,在HashMap存储的时候会将key、value作为一个整体Entry进行存储。
2023-12-08
【练习】补数
首先了解位运算 “异或”当两个数 位 相同时,为0,不相同时,为1.以5为例,二进制为:101为了将1 变成0 , 0 变成1,可以与111进行异或操作。结果是010,即:2
2020-09-03
Leetcode专题-25-K 个一组翻转链表
力扣链接:[链接]解题思路:通过递归实现的,每次递归将当前链表的前 k 个节点进行翻转,并将翻转后的链表的尾节点连接上递归后返回的链表的头节点,最终返回整个链表的新头节点
2023-09-01
学会了这些,玩转直播卖货系统你也能游刃有余
在五六年前,直播慢慢的开始变成热潮,有各种直播内容,直播吃饭的、睡觉的、表演才艺的、带货的等等,随后直播卖货系统也越来越多,更多人开始注重直播软件的开发,而现在的移动端直播软件的开发更方便于大家,可以随时随地看直播,更加不受限制。
2021-04-08
链表反转全家桶(三):动画详解两两交换链表中的节点
给你一个链表,每 k 个节点一组进行翻转,请你返回翻转后的链表。k 是一个正整数,它的值小于或等于链表的长度。如果节点总数不是 k 的整数倍,那么请将最后剩余的节点保持原有顺序。示例:给你这个链表:1->2->3->4->5当 k = 2 时,应当返回: 2->1->4->3->5当 k = 3 时,应当返回: 3->2->...
2021-07-21
HashMap源码分析(II)
HashMap作为我们经常使用的集合,我们除了熟练的使用它,更应该掌握其具体的实现原理(JDK1.8)。关于HashMap是个啥,我这里就不讲述了。
2020-04-06
极语言5-18 樱花树、中文测试
整数 粉刷,粉笔,设备,宽度=800,高度=600小程序 窗体消息(整数 窗口,整数 消息,整数 参数,整数 数据)判断(消息)为 窗口关闭{停止(0)}为 窗口重绘 重绘图像为 窗口缩放{宽度=数据 & $FFFF;高度= 数据>>16}否则{处理窗口(窗口,消息,参数,数据)}结束;绘制区类 绘区;小程序 窗体启动粉刷=创建画刷($FF00FF)粉笔=创建画...
2023-12-05
算法进阶——最小的K个数
给定一个长度为 n 的可能有重复值的数组,找出其中不去重的最小的 k 个数。例如数组元素是4,5,1,6,2,7,3,8这8个数字,则最小的4个数字是1,2,3,4(任意顺序皆可)。
2023-10-13
Subarray Sum Equals K
Given an array of integers and an integer k, you need to find the total number of >continuous subarrays whose sum equals to k. Example 1: {代码...} Note: The length of the array is in range [1, 20,000]. The range of numbers in the array is [-1000, 1000] and the range of the integer k is >[-...
2018-04-03